Comprehensive Agrarian … The Hukbong Bayan Laban sa Hapon (lit. 'People's Army Against Japan'), better known by the acronym Hukbalahap, was a communist guerrilla movement formed by the farmers of Central Luzon. They were originally formed to fight the Japanese, but extended their fight into a rebellion against the Philippine … See more The Hukbalahap movement has deep roots in the Spanish encomienda, a system of grants to reward soldiers who had conquered New Spain, established in 1570. This developed into a system of exploitation. In the … See more The end of the war saw the return of American forces in the Philippines.
